如何在基于WordPress的网站上实现oAuth2?

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了如何在基于WordPress的网站上实现oAuth2?相关的知识,希望对你有一定的参考价值。

我拥有一个基于WordPress的网站,并试图为它编写一个android应用程序。我已经尝试查看WordPress的开源Android应用程序,但无法弄明白。我想为应用程序实现oAuth-2.0登录。 WordPress是否内置了对oAuth-2.0的支持?如何在客户端和服务器端实现它?我是否需要使用第三方插件,使用插件是否安全?

答案

WordPress是否内置了对oAuth-2.0的支持?

是的,请参考此链接:https://wordpress.org/plugins/oauth2-provider/

如何在客户端和服务器端实现它?

对于服务器端,请参阅:https://developer.wordpress.com/docs/oauth2/

对于客户端,您可以使用Retrofit等知名库连接到您的服务器。上面的链接还提供了客户端应该做的示例。

我是否需要使用第三方插件,使用插件是否安全?

是的,Wordpress需要一个插件。只需选择一个着名的插件,你就会安全。

以上是关于如何在基于WordPress的网站上实现oAuth2?的主要内容,如果未能解决你的问题,请参考以下文章

如何在 Wordpress 上检测基于设备的 HTML 代码?

Twitter API:Wordpress 插件的 Oauth URL?

如何使用 OAuth 2.0 实现 Web 小部件

如何在 Wordpress 网站上显示数据库查询统计信息?

如何为基于 wordpress 自定义主题的网站进行响应式设计?

将 OAuth2 或 JWT 用于带有 Wordpress 后端(REST API)的移动应用程序